Betty Curry Champagne, a beloved m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, sister, and friend, passed away peacefully at home, surrounded by the love of her family. She was 84 years old.

Born on January 30, 1941, in St. Martinville and raised in the close-knit community of Catahoula, Louisiana, Betty lived a life rooted in love, compassion, and devotion to her family and those around her. She was married to the late Harold Champagne, and together they built a home full of warmth, laughter, and unshakable family bonds.

She is survived by her loving children: Charlotte (Wayne) Oubre, Ricky (late Deyna and current companion Sheila Berard) Champagne, Susan Champagne, and Carolyn Broussard Boutte (Late Billy Broussard) (Ken); her devoted sisters, Della Curry Angelle (Late Antoine Angelle) and Delsie Savoy (Late John C. "So" Savoy); and her cherished grandchildren: Heather (Blake) Foreman, Blake Oubre, Jenna Oubre, Brody (Megan) Champagne, Austin Champagne, Brittany (Nick) Strentz, and Ryan (Mandy) Broussard. Betty was also blessed with great-grandchildren who brought endless joy to her life: Brantley Champagne, Maddox Foreman, Beckham Foreman, Maverick Champagne, Chelsea Cheatham, Kinsley Champagne, Kane Broussard, Carter Broussard, and Greyson Broussard.

Betty dedicated many years of her life to caring for others while working with Dr. Fournet at the St. Martin Infirmary. Known lovingly as the "self-taught nurse" of the family, Betty always had a remedy, a warm towel, or a comforting word for anyone who needed it. She was a natural caregiver, always ready to lend a hand or a listening ear.

She loved her flowers and wind chimes and spent many peaceful afternoons on her porch admiring the blooms she nurtured in her hanging baskets and flower beds. Her joy came from the simplest things: visits from her grandchildren, giggles from her great-grandchildren, helping with school uniforms, ironing clothes, or just being present when someone needed her.
